Large 1990s Bombay Company Neoclassical Urn Trumeau Mirror Hand Painted Gold Leaf
This grand arched wall mirror is a standout piece from the 1990s archival collection of The Bombay Company. Designed with a sophisticated Neoclassical aesthetic, it features an elegant central urn and scroll motif that immediately draws the eye and adds architectural height to any room. What makes this particular model exceptional is the traditional hand finishing process used during its construction. Utilizing all natural milk paint and genuine hand applied gold leaf, the artisans created a multi layered patina with a subtle intentional crackle effect. This specialized treatment was intended to replicate the weathered elegance and storied charm of a period 18th century French trumeau mirror. Because these mirrors were handcrafted in the United States, each piece possesses its own unique variations in color and texture, offering the soul and character of a true one of a kind antique.
About the Company
Founded in the 1970s as a mail order house in New Orleans, The Bombay Company grew into a global powerhouse of traditional and transitional home furnishings. During the 1990s, the brand reached its creative peak, offering high end revival pieces that combined historical accuracy with superior American manufacturing. While the company is well known for its mahogany furniture, its boutique wall decor line, specifically pieces made in the USA like this mirror, is highly sought after by collectors today for its heavy construction and artisanal finishing techniques.
Historical Significance
The Neoclassical style emerged in the mid 18th century as a reaction against the excessive ornamentation of the Baroque and Rococo periods. This mirror pays homage to that era by utilizing the classic urn motif, which symbolizes antiquity and timelessness. The arched silhouette and decorative pediment also draw inspiration from French trumeau mirrors, which were traditionally designed to be placed between windows or above mantels to reflect light and add architectural interest to a room. This revival piece successfully captures the symmetry and restraint of the 1700s while functioning as a durable and functional modern furnishing.
The Artisanal Edge: Hand Applied Finishes
In an era dominated by molded plastics and spray painted finishes, this mirror stands out for its commitment to old world mediums. The use of real gold leaf provides a depth of luster that synthetic metallic paints simply cannot replicate. Under varying light conditions, the gold takes on different tones, ranging from a warm champagne to a deep ochre. This reactive quality, combined with the organic texture of the milk paint and the crackle finish, ensures the mirror feels like a curated gallery find rather than a standard retail object.
